原文:.关于oracle中varchar2的最大长度

关于 varchar 的最大长度varchar 有两个最大长度:一个是在字段类型 一个是在PL SQL中变量类型 。这是一个比较容易出错的地方。因为在函数中可以声明长度超过 的字符串变量,并且将它作为返回值,这里是不会提示编译错误的。这个函数平时都可以正常执行,而一旦这个字符串长度超过 ,函数执行就会出错。 函数已创建。 SQL gt select funny from dual select f ...

2019-05-12 16:04 0 3211 推荐指数:

查看详情

ORACLE VARCHAR2最大长度问题

VARCHAR2数据类型的最大长度问题,是一个让人迷惑的问题,因为VARCHAR2既分PL/SQL Data Types的变量类型,也分Oracle Database的字段类型。简单的说,要看你在什么应用场景下,否则难以回答VARCHAR2数据类型的最大长度问题。 ORACLE数据库字段类型 ...

Wed Jul 09 23:53:00 CST 2014 1 171207
oracle char,varcharvarchar2的区别

区别: 1. CHAR的长度是固定的,而VARCHAR2长度是可以变化的, 比如,存储字符串“abc",对于CHAR (20),表示你存储的字符将占20个字节(包括17个空字符),而同样的VARCHAR2 (20)则只占用3个字节的长度,20只是最大值,当你存储的字符小于20时,按实际 ...

Tue Dec 12 22:06:00 CST 2017 0 18074
String字符串存入数据库超出最大长度oracle varchar2 4000)?应合理分条存储(java实现-工具/方法)

问题描述 需要向数据库中保存数据,但某个字段内容长度过长(有中文、符号、英文),应该根据字符串内容与数据库存储上限合理设置储存方式。 解决思路 分条存储,即多条数据前n个字段一致,最后内容字段不同,下方代码可高效利用数据库空间! 代码如下 最后 根据方法返回的list ...

Wed Apr 11 01:37:00 CST 2018 0 6726
Oraclevarchar2 nvarchar2 小结

Oraclevarchar2 nvarchar2 VARCHAR2(size),可变长度的字符串,其最大长度为 size 个字节。size 的最大值是 4000,而最小值是 1。您必须指定一个 VARCHAR2 的 size. NVARCHAR2(size),可变长度的字符串,依据所选的国家 ...

Tue Aug 21 19:13:00 CST 2012 1 3324
oraclevarchar2和nvarchar2的区别

varchar2(size type),size最大为4000,type可为char或者byte,默认是byte。 varchar2最多存放4000字节的数据,不管type是char还是byte。所以如果你设置varchar2(4000 char),你可以存入4000个字母,但是不能存入4000 ...

Wed Apr 29 17:41:00 CST 2020 0 683
oracleVarchar2和nvarchar2的区别

oracle 11g下测试了下varchar2与nvarchar2这两种类型,网上有很多关于这两种类型的区别的帖子,我还是自己测试了下。 varchar2(size type),size最大为4000,type可为char或者byte,默认是byte。 varchar2最多存放4000字节 ...

Sun Jan 19 21:38:00 CST 2020 0 1489
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M